On Friday, September 17, 2021, Mrs. Angie Lee Browne, “Poem Lady”, entered eternal rest in Augusta, GA. Mrs. Angie Browne was born on September 10, 1933, in Union Springs, AL, to the late Ms. Lizzie Parker.
Mrs. Browne accepted Christ at an early age and later joined Morning Star Missionary Baptist Church in Union Springs, AL. She served faithfully until her retirement and moved to Georgia to live with her daughter.
Mrs. Browne attended the public schools of Bullock County, Alabama, where she received her formal education. Mrs. Browne was instrumental in the Bullock County School District by serving on several committees in the ’70s and working as a Teacher’s Aide for the Bullock County School System; she devoted her time to many religious activities from the surrounding church congregations.
Mrs. Browne was united in holy matrimony to the late Mr. Earl L. Browne Sr. To this union; two children were born.
She leaves to cherish her precious and wonderful memories her two loving children: a daughter, Beverly A. McLean, Hephzibah, GA, and a son, Earl L. Browne, Jr., Pittsburg, CA; five grandchildren, Kalelia Gipson, Lacey, WA; Terrelle (Erica) Thomas, Holloman AFB, NM; Kaian Browne, Abrielle Browne, and Bakari Browne, Ithaca, NY; four great-grandchildren, Keashawn Rudolph and Darrell Gipson Jr., of Lacey, WA; Elizabeth and Elysia Thomas of Holloman AFB, NM; and a host of nieces, nephews, close relatives, and friends
